The Foodbank will engage 15,000 volunteers annually by 2025 at both the Akron and Canton facilities. Prioritize Healthy Food Distribution Expanded refrigerated capacity and health-focused partnerships will allow the Foodbank to reach a distribution of fresh produce that represents 25 percent of total meals distributed annually by 2025. The Akron-Canton Regional Foodbank is a nonprofit 501(c)(3) organization recognized by the IRS, EIN# 34 …The Akron-Canton Regional Foodbank debuted its new strategic plan earlier this month. The plan, Deepen Our Impact, will focus on five stakeholder groups in which the organization hopes to focus its programmatic and strategic work over the next three years. The Akron-Canton Regional Foodbank is a nonprofit 501(c)(3) organization recognized by the IRS, EIN# 34-1369388. ...In 2012, Feeding America named the Akron-Canton Regional Foodbank the Food Bank of the Year at its annual Network Summit. The award is the highest recognition achievable by the 200 partner food banks within the Feeding America network.Judges selected the Foodbank because of its exceptional work. The Akron-Canton Regional Foodbank is a nonprofit 501(c)(3) …CANTON, Ohio The Akron Canton Regional Foodbank is hitting the road to help families in need. The agency purchased a new truck in late 2020 and converted it into a pop-up pantry. More>>. Immigrants and refugees from all over the world have made Canton their home – 25% of shoppers are non-native English speakers. A pantry employee speaks fluent Spanish and can act as a translator when needed. The Harvest for Hunger Campaign is celebrating 33 years of serving Northeast Ohioans! The Campaign is a partnership between four food banks and focuses on fighting hunger across 21 counties. This is the Foodbank’s largest fundraising campaign and helps support food distribution all year long. Support from the community is vital to ensure ... The Akron-Canton Regional Foodbank is a nonprofit 501(c)(3) organization recognized by the IRS, EIN# 34 … The mission of the Akron-Canton Regional Foodbank is to lead a collaborative network that empowers people to experience healthy and hunger-free lives. We distribute food to feed people and we advocate, engage and convene our community in the fight to end hunger.
